ci: update workflows to use local-ubuntu-latest runner

Changed both CI and publish workflows to target local self-hosted
runner instead of GitHub-hosted ubuntu-latest.

Changes:
- .github/workflows/ci.yml: runs-on: local-ubuntu-latest
- .github/workflows/publish.yml: runs-on: local-ubuntu-latest

Generated with [Claude Code](https://claude.ai/code)
via [Happy](https://happy.engineering)

Co-Authored-By: Claude <noreply@anthropic.com>
Co-Authored-By: Happy <yesreply@happy.engineering>
This commit is contained in:
2026-02-12 12:26:55 -05:00
parent 8a5c8971b1
commit 630152270f
2 changed files with 2 additions and 2 deletions
+1 -1
View File
@@ -8,7 +8,7 @@ on:
jobs:
test:
runs-on: ubuntu-latest
runs-on: local-ubuntu-latest
steps:
- name: Checkout code
+1 -1
View File
@@ -8,7 +8,7 @@ on:
jobs:
build-and-publish:
runs-on: ubuntu-latest
runs-on: local-ubuntu-latest
steps:
- name: Checkout code